What is a solar cell life test?The system is used to perform solar cell life test under vacuum conditions and one solar constant. The test can be done with the cell on loaded or reverse condition. Close match to AM0 (type A). Lamp life: 2000 hours. Spectral range: 300-1850 nm.
What is a short circuit in a lithium ion battery?Short circuits are a prevalent fault in lithium-ion battery applications, leading to severe safety consequences; therefore, the rapid diagnosis is imperative for improving battery safety. External and internal short circuits exhibit similar characteristics but have significantly different evolution results.
